Cazuza

Birthday: Born in 1958-04-04 in Rio de Janeiro, Rio de Janeiro, Brazil

Deathday: 1990-07-07

Agenor de Miranda Araújo Neto, better known as Cazuza (Rio de Janeiro, April 4, 1958 – July 7, 1990), was a Brazilian singer, composer and musician. Initially known as the vocalist and main lyricist of the band Barão Vermelho, in which he formed a successful partnership with Frejat, he later pursued a solo career, being acclaimed by critics as one of the main poets of Brazilian music.
